Livestock Management is the 1257th most popular major in the country with 31 degrees awarded in 2019-2020.

Across the Plains States region, there were 6 livestock management gra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 1 livestock management graduates with average earnings and debt of $53,438 and $39,783 respectively.

This ranking identifies schools with high-quality livestock management programs that also have a lower cost than schools of similar quality.

To come up with these rankings, we looked at factors such as the cost to attend the school after aid is awarded and overall quality of the livestock management program at the school. Check out our ranking methodology for more information.

You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end Iowa State University. It ranked #1 on our 2022 Best Value Livestock Management Schools for a Master’s in the Plains States Region list. Iowa State University is a public institution located in Ames, Iowa. The school has a large population, and it awarded 1 masters’s degrees in 2019-2020.

In addition to being on our plains states region master’s degree livestock management students list, Iowa State has also earned the #1 rank in our “Best Livestock Management Master’s Degree Schools in the Plains States Region” ranking. Average graduate tuition and fees at Iowa State are $25,948, but some majors have different tuition rates.
